-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
installshieldforVC6如何使用
在Visual ? C++5.0中提供了InstallShield ? Free ? Edition,可以帮助你轻易完成安装程序的创建而不用手工编写一行程序。下面以安装笔者自编的一个显示系统信息的程序为例介绍InstallShield的使用。 ? ? ? ? ? ? 进入InstallShield,双击Project窗口上的Project ? Wizard图标,出现Project ? Wizard-Welcome对话框。 ? ? ? ? ? ? 在Application ? Name中填入应用程序名称,这里填入Show ? System ? Information;在Application ? Type中选择Software ? Development ? Application;在Application ? Version中输入应用程序版本号,这里填入1.0;在Application ? Executable中选择需要安装的程序,这里选择Show.exe。 ? ? ? ? ? ? 单击Next按钮,出现Project ? Wizard-Choose ? Dialogs对话框。其中的选项是安装程序运行进程中依次出现的对话框,如显示Welcome屏幕,显示软件许可协议,选择安装目录,选择安装类型等等。这里不选择Use ? Information选项。可以单击Preview了解对话框内容。单击Next按钮,出现Project ? Wizard-Choose ? Target ? Platforms对话框。这里出现安装程序可以运行的操作系统平台,全选时可以在Windows95、Windows ? NT等平台下运行,但安装程序较大。这里只选Windows95。 ? ? ? ? ? ? 单击Next按钮,出现Project ? Wizard-Specify ? Languages对话框。InstallShield ? Free ? Edition只提供了英语,要想使用中文,必须购买InstallShield专业版。 ? ? ? ? ? ? 单击Next按钮,出现Project ? Wizard-Specify ? Setup ? Type对话框。这里需要选择安装类型,这里选择Typical。 ? ? ? ? ? ? 单击Next按钮,出现Project ? Wizard-Specify ? Component对话框。组件类型是主要程序区域的定义,可以给安装程序添加所需的新组件类型,如数据库应用程序可能需要添加数据库文件类型。这里删除Example ? Files组件。 ? ? ? ? ? ? 单击Next按钮,出现Project ? Wizard-Specify ? File ? Groups对话框。创建的文件组可以使所需的所有文件能一次拷贝完成。文件组可以穿过组件类型的界线。这里删除Program ? DLLs、Example ? Files。单击Next按钮,出现Project ? Wizard-Summary对话框。单击Finish按钮。InstallShield使用如上的参数创建安装程序。此时右边出现的是创建安装程序的C++代码。如有特殊需要,可以修改代码以完成指定的任务。 ? ? ? ? ? ? 下面进行文件的添加和各种组件的安装。 ? ? ? ? ? ? 单击Component选项卡,出现Components-Program ? Files对话框。双击相应条目可以出现Properties对话框,可以修改相应的值。其中Description将会在Custom ? Installation中显示有关组件的提示信息;Status ? Text将在拷贝文件过程中显示有关信息;Installation让你选择如果有关组件已经存在时应采取的措施,如无条件覆盖或用较新版本覆盖;Destination让你选择安装目录,如一般Shared ? DLLs安装在Windows ? System目录下;Required ? Components让你选择安装此组件时必须安装的其他组件,例如安装Program ? Files组件时必须安装Shared ? DLLs组件;Included ? File ? Groups中要加入具体的组件。本例中有三个组件,具体的设置如表1。 ? ? ? ? ? ? 下面向文件组中添加文件。单击File ? Group选项卡并单击Program ? Executable ? Files,出现Links选项。用鼠标右键单击,出现一快捷菜单,选择Insert ? Files,加入应用程序Show.exe。在Shared ? DLLs中添加MFC42.DLL和MSVCRT.DLL(在Windows ? Sys
文档评论(0)